SB-FS880 (Front) Type 2 way, 2 speaker system, (Bass- ref.) Speaker unit(s) Full range 8 cm (3-1/8”) cone type, 4 Super tweeter 6 cm (2-3/8”) Ring Shaped Dome type, 4 Input power (IEC) 70 W (Max) Output sound pressure 81 dB/W (1.0 m)

Step 1: Remove 5 screws from the Stand Base Assembly. 2. Connection of the Speaker Cables - Be sure to connect speaker cables before connecting the AC power supply cord. - The load impedance of any speaker used with this unit must be 4 for Surround Speaker and Center Speaker, 4 for Front Speaker.
Notes : - To prevent damage to circuitry, never short-circuit positive (+) and negative (-) speaker wires. - Be sure to connect only positive (copper) wires to positive (+) terminals and negative (silver) wires to negative (-) terminals. Incorrect connection can damage the speakers. 3.
